US activist fund hires ex-chairman of easyjet and BT

-

The former chairman of BT Group and easyjet has been recruited by activist fund Elliott Advisors.

Sir Mike Rake will join Elliott as a senior adviser, supporting its plans to expand its UK and European investment portfolios in private and public companies.

Investment­s made by Elliott Advisors, the London-based arm of US hedge fund Elliott Investment Management, include stakes in BHP, Glaxosmith­kline, and Premier Inn-ower Whitbread.

“I have always admired Elliott’s track record and its commitment to constructi­ve, engaged ownership in both the private and public markets,” said Sir Mike, who is also the former chairman of KPMG’S UK arm.
